首页编程语言编程语言手机版下载

编程语言手机版下载

cysgjjcysgjj时间2024-08-05 03:18:34分类编程语言浏览21
导读:安卓app主要用什么编程语言的?想做APP,需要会哪些编程语言?安卓app主要用什么编程语言的?安卓Android系统版本,开发语言是Java;其他系统开发使用语言:1、苹果ios系统版本,开发语言是Objective-C;2、微软Windows phone系统版本,开发语言是C#;3、塞班symbian系统版本,开发语言是C++。A……...
  1. 安卓app主要用什么编程语言的?
  2. 想做APP,需要会哪些编程语言?

安卓app主要什么编程语言的?

安卓Android系统版本,开发语言java

其他系统开发使用语言:

1、苹果ios系统版本,开发语言是Objective-C;

编程语言手机版下载
图片来源网络,侵删)

2、微软Windows phone系统版本,开发语言是C#

3、塞班symbian系统版本,开发语言是C++

APP开发,是指专注于手机应用软件开发服务。 ***是***lication的缩写,通常专指手机上的应用软件,或称手机客户端。另外目前很多在线***开发平台

编程语言手机版下载
(图片来源网络,侵删)

当然移动互联网时代是全民的移动互联网时代,是每个人的时代,也是每个企业的时代。***便捷了每个人的生活,***开发让每个企业都开始了移动信息化进程。

想做***,需要哪些编程语言?

欢迎关注我,一个程序员老司机,和你分享编程、运营需求等等经验和趣事。

很高兴回答你的这个问题,我目前也在开发***,分享一些自己知道的信息给你。

第一阶段

编程语言手机版下载
(图片来源网络,侵删)

在以前,我们大家都知道,一个公司要开发手机***,那么至少要配备一个安卓程序员、一个IOS程序员,也就是要回Java、安卓开发的一些文档、object C,除了这个以外,还需要后端接口,而这个接口可以PHP开发的,也可以是JAVA开发的,也是在这个阶段要开发一个***必须同时要学习J***A、object C和PHP。

第二阶段

现在,随着浏览器的性能硬件的性能提高,在加上Android和IOS的SDK都有内置的小型web浏览器组件,于是一种以HTML5+CSS3+JavaScript来开发***的模式迅速在很多互联网公司诞生,而这种阶段的***仅仅需要一些前端知识+后端的PHP或J***a就可以了。

第三阶段

随着大家发现一个***其实很多很多功能,大家都不需要一直使用,于是一种以轻应用的模式迅速诞生了,比如一些应用商店退出了免安装***的模式,虽然这种模式下还是基于J***A和object C,但是实现成本更低了。

首先你要明白做一个***涉及的东西很多,需要前端、UI、后端开发工程师等。可以给你说下开发一个***的过程

产品经理

就是所谓的需求方,产品经理根据用户反馈、公司业务等情况提出产品需求,给出产品原型,然后召集各方开会进行需求评审。

UI设计

需求确定评审完之后,UI设计师根据需求给出UI,交互方式等。

当需求、UI给到前端工程师后,他们进行开发,前端开发设计到Android、iOS或者H5。

我建议你学习Kotlin,Swift,C#这三种编程语言。开发***,通常指的是开发Android和IOS的***.因为这三种语言分别是谷歌,苹果,微软三家巨头自主推的语言。也许有人会说C#能开发***?当然能,下面听说来仔细讲解这三种语言。

  1. Kotlin.Kotlin语言是由大名鼎鼎的JetBrains公司开发的一款基于JVM虚拟机的解释性语言。JetBrains是不是有些耳熟?没错就是那家整出了IDEA,Pycharm等一系列大神级编程软件的牛掰公司。Kotlin由于其简洁的[_a***_]和优雅的语言特性,现在被谷歌公司推为安卓官方主力开发语言。Kotlin告别了J***A哪些繁琐的语言特性,可以让你快速开发出各种有意思的***,不管你之前有没有过J***a开发经验,相信你在接触kotlin之后,都会很快的爱上她。

  2. Swift.Swift的英文意思是雨燕,果然是苹果的作风,取个名字都这么优雅。Swift语言结合了objective-c和C语言的诸多优点,抛弃了其内存管理的一系列历史遗留问题,使其成为了一款具有现代语言特性的及其优秀的编程语言。可以利用swift在xcode(苹果官方IDE)上快速开发出IOS和MacOS的***。心动的朋友可以来试一试,只要你有一定的C开发经验,相信可以快速上手。

  3. C#.微软自己的WP系统不是早已经死了吗,Yes,但C#的作用不止体现在Windows和WP上,它照样可以开发出优秀的安卓和iOS ***,并且让你最大限度的共用一套代码。也就是说,一个C#程序员可以同时搞定IOS 安卓两个系统下的***,是不是很神奇。没错,我说的就是Xamarin,Xamarin是一套利用C#进行跨平台开发的编程框架。Xamarin现已被微软收购并且已经集成至Visualstudio之中,以后大家可以利用Visualstudio这一编程神器来开发IOS和安卓的***,是不是很有意思。

移动端***的编程语言其实还有很多,这里只列举了三种主流语言,欢迎大家关注太科罗技头条号,并在下方留言,一起参与讨论。

现在主流的移动平台就是 iOS 和 Android 了,两种平台分别使用的不同的语言。

iOS

开发 iOS 应用首先的需要有个 MAC 电脑,使用苹果的 Xcode 软件开发环境开发应用。主要有两种开发语言 Objective-C 和 Swift。

Android

开发 Android 应用肯定要学习 J***A 语言了,因为 Android 系统就是 J***A 开发的。由于版权的原因,Google 新推出的官方语言是 Kotlin,是一种比较新的语言,有很多语法糖和新的数据结构能加速应用的开发上线。如果有兴趣的话也可以研究一下。

开发***,语言当然是最主流的好,现在主流的是android和苹果ios开发,我们主要说一下android开发。

android开发:目前主流使用j***a语言,貌似也支持c,不过好像基本上没人用,android开发前端界面使用xml语言开发,后端逻辑使用j***a开发,目前主流开发平台推荐android studio,如图

其次是eclipse+ADT,通过在eclipse集成ADT开发,如下:

然而谷歌官方已经停止了对eclipse开发android版本的更新,致力于android studio上。确实,android studio 比eclipse好用多了,本人亲测,推荐使用。

如若想自学android开发,推荐网上找一下免费教程(比如腾讯课堂网易云课堂),先入门,把最基础的学一下,而后想深入,自然没有免费教程了,此时有了一定基础,可考虑做一些小项目,此时怎么学习呢?好多开发者网站上有各种博客,还有好多开源社区供你参考,这里我推荐国内的CSDN,博客园等,国外的如github。

希望对看到的你有所帮助。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.wnpsw.com/post/17250.html

开发语言安卓
互联网技术 课件,互联网技术 课件ppt 热门互联网技术,热门互联网技术有哪些